Responsibilities
- Perform thorough dental cleanings, including scaling and polishing to remove plaque and tartar buildup.
- Conduct initial patient assessments, including vital signs measurement and medical history review.
- Educate patients on proper oral hygiene techniques and preventive care strategies tailored to their needs.
- Assist dentists during various procedures using four-handed dentistry techniques to enhance efficiency.
- Take and develop dental radiographs (medical imaging) while ensuring adherence to aseptic techniques and safety protocols.
- Review and update medical records accurately within electronic medical record (EMR) systems such as Eaglesoft or Dentrix.
- Maintain strict infection control standards in compliance with HIPAA regulations and dental office protocols.
- Monitor patient comfort throughout procedures, providing excellent patient care and addressing concerns professionally.
